Painesville, Ohio – The Edinboro women's lacrosse team is back in action on Wednesday with a trip to Lake Erie for a non-conference showdown with the Storm.
Last Time Out
The Fighting Scots scored a 13-7 victory over West Virginia Wesleyan on Saturday.
Jacqui Detelich paced the offense with six points on four goals and two assists. Rylie Jones tallied two goals and three helpers for five points. Traci Cluver added three goals and one assist for four points.
Statistical Leaders
Jones has paced the Scot offense through three games with 13 points on five goals and eight assists. Culver and Detelich are tied for the team lead in goals with six. Culver has also dished out four helpers while Detelich has two assists.
Defensively, Jones and
Lexi Boyk each have 10 caused turnovers and 11 ground balls.
Addy Ours has started all three games in net making 13 saves and posting a .325 save percentage.
Scouting the Storm
Lake Erie is now 3-4 overall after dropping a 17-9 decision to Colorado State Pueblo on Monday. Brooke McNeal led the Strom offense with three goals. Madelyn Goodrich tallied a pair of goals. Cynthia Saxby and Erin Snyder each picked up two points on one goal and one helper.
The Storm have scored 73 goals this season while allowing 77. Goodrich leads the offense with 24 points on 21 goals and three assists. McNeal has scored 18 goals and recorded two helpers for 20 points. Snyder has also reached double figure points with 17 on seven goals and a team-high 10 helpers.
